apprise柯林斯釋義

VERB通知;告知

When you are apprised of something, someone tells you about it.

  • Have customers been fully apprised of the advantages?...

    顧客們已充分了解這些好處嗎?

  • We must apprise them of the dangers that may be involved.

    我們必須告訴他們可能涉及的危險。
